My name is Rolando Boscán, and I should be 29 years old when this book comes out.
Since I can remember, or at least what I thought it was, I began to ask myself questions.
At first I didn’t pay attention to them, but over time they became heavier, until I couldn’t hold them anymore.
Those questions began to break the mold where I thought I should be, where I thought I was “right,” because that’s what I had been told.
And between falls, lifts, masters and ayahuasca, I understood that I didn’t have to get anywhere...
Because I’m already here.
Now.
With me.
I won’t tell you what to do, or what to read, or who to follow.
This book is not about success or spirituality.
It is a mirror.
A part of my story that I decided to deliver... to those who need it.
And if you open it, you might not find me.
Find you
